Rules and Gameplay of HockeyShootout
Before diving into the adrenaline-pumping action, players must familiarize themselves with the basic rules governing HockeyShootout. Understanding these rules ensures a fair game and enhances the overall gaming experience, making each encounter a memorable one.
Setup
To begin a game, players must set up the game board on a flat surface, preferably a desk. The board itself is a scaled-down hockey rink with marked zones delineating the player’s side and the opponent’s side. Next, a tiny puck is placed at the centre, with both players taking turns positioning their strikers in the designated start zone.
The game also comes with adjustable difficulty settings. Players can choose to place additional obstacles or defenders within the rink to make it more challenging. Adaptability is key, allowing the desk game to cater to both beginners and seasoned players alike.
Gameplay Mechanics
The game commences with a face-off, and both players use their strikers to score as many goals as possible within an agreed number of rounds or time limits. The player who accumulates the most goals emerges victorious.
Players take turns flicking the puck, attempting to navigate it past defenders and goalies. Each match progresses with a keen emphasis on skillful shots, strategic blocking, and timely defense maneuvers. As the match unfolds, tensions heighten as both players endeavor to outmaneuver each other in the race to secure victory.
Scoring
When the puck successfully crosses into the opponent's goal zone, a point is awarded. Depending on the players’ preferences, additional rewards might be granted for special combination shots or skillful strikes that demonstrate advanced proficiency in the game.
Fouls can result in deductions, adding layers to the strategic depth of the game. Avoiding fouls is crucial, as they potentially reverse the hard-earned lead or momentum, level playing conditions for each participant.
End of Game and Determining the Winner
The match concludes either after a predefined number of rounds or when a player reaches a set score. In the case of a tie, players may choose to proceed to a sudden-death shootout, where the next goal determines the winner. This mechanism ensures nail-biting finishes are part and parcel of the HockeyShootout experience.
